“MAGA loyalists trying to deter President Donald Trump from bombing Iran this week are at a disadvantage: They have only three real Republican allies in Congress, and Trump hasn’t been listening to them. ‘Unconditional surrender — that means I’ve had it,’ Trump told reporters on Wednesday as he acknowledged he’s openly wrestling with whether to directly strike Iran’s Fordow nuclear facility. ‘I give up, no more. Then we go blow up all the nuclear stuff that’s all over the place there.’ Trump, who campaigned on avoiding unnecessary US military entanglements and declared in 2019 that ‘GOING INTO THE MIDDLE EAST IS THE WORST DECISION EVER MADE,’ has scrambled the coalition that put him back in office as he weighs striking Iran. But even as some ‘America First’ pundits go on a tear, they’re standing relatively alone in official Washington.” (06/18/25)
